How do I remove my son from my tax filing, as he was added mistakenly, and make room for him to file his taxes before the due date?

I forgot to remove my elder son, who started earning since last year, from our joint filing as our dependent, and the filing was accepted. When my elder son started to file his tax record, it was rejected, and an error was raised: 'The electronic tax return was rejected because a dependent's social security number (SSN) is used on another return.' My son would like to file his tax return before this extended due date (Nov 2023). I appreciate your assistance with this request.

Hi thaenraj,

If the return has been filed, your son will need to file by mail. In addition, he may want to include a note in his return that he was claimed by you. Since you have already filed, it is advisable that you prepare an amended return that removes your son from the return. Be mindful that this could cause you to owe additional taxes up to $500. 

It is not clear how old the eldest son is or if he is in college. That being the case,

1. If not in school and over 18, the steps above will be correct.

2. If age18 or less, your return could be correct and your son may pay added taxes due to being a dependent.
